Common IQ Checks Utilized in Elementary School Admissions

The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for youngsters,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) stands because the most generally administered specific intelligence check for faculty-age little ones. This extensive assessment evaluates 5 Main c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, Visible sp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Doing work memory, and processing speed. The WISC-V commonly will take between sixty five to 80 minutes to finish and offers both of those a complete Scale IQ rating and personal index scores for every cognitive location.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Version represents A further usually used evaluation tool. This examination steps five cognitive things: fluid reasoning, information, quantitative reasoning, Visible-spatial processing, and working memory. The Stanford-Binet is particularly valued for its power to assess young children across an array of mental skills and is usually favored for assessing gifted learners as a result of its high ceiling scores.

The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, Next Edition (KABC-II) features an alternative method of cognitive evaluation, focusing on both equally sequential and simultaneous mental processing talents. This check is particularly handy for evaluating small children from numerous cultural backgrounds, because it consists of equally verbal and nonverbal scales which might be administered independently when language obstacles may possibly have an affect on overall performance.

Team-administered assessments such as Otis-Lennon College Potential Take a look at (OLSAT) are occasionally Employed in Preliminary screening procedures. These assessments Appraise verbal, quantitative, and figural reasoning abilities and may be administered to a number of pupils at the same time, making them Price-powerful for universities processing significant numbers of applications.

Interpreting Scores and Being familiar with Outcomes

IQ scores are usually claimed as regular scores by using a necessarily mean of 100 and a regular deviation of fifteen. This means that around sixty eight per cent of youngsters rating between 85 and one hundred fifteen, even though scores earlier mentioned a hundred thirty are generally regarded as to indicate giftedness. Even so, personal universities may perhaps established their very own thresholds for admission, with some requiring scores above particular percentiles.

It really is critical to know that IQ scores depict effectiveness on a certain day and will not capture the full spectrum of the Kid's talents or likely. Components for example test anxiousness, fatigue, cultural history, and prior academic encounters can all influence performance. Additionally, distinctive assessments may possibly produce marginally various outcomes for the same boy or girl, emphasizing the necessity of viewing these scores as just one piece of a bigger puzzle as opposed to definitive measures of intelligence.
